The format is based on Keep a Changelog.

## 2026-08-05

### Added

- Planned drafts: `--plan <iso|next-free-slot>` on `drafts:create` and `drafts:update` puts a draft on the queue/calendar at a date **without arming auto-publish** (mutually exclusive with `--schedule`). New `drafts:plan <draft_id> --time <...>` command mirrors `drafts:schedule`. Confirm a plan into a real schedule with `drafts:schedule`, publish it with `drafts:publish`, or clear it with `drafts:update --plan null`. Filter with `drafts:list --status planned`. A planned draft whose date has passed is not overdue and not a failure — replan or confirm it.

- `next-free-slot` lets Typefully pick the optimal time.
- **Publishing is irreversible and public** — unless the user says "publish now" / "post immediately", confirm first. Creating a draft is safe.
- **Planned drafts** sit on the queue/calendar at their date but never auto-publish. Confirm one into a real schedule with `drafts:schedule` (or publish it with `drafts:publish`). A planned draft whose date has passed is **not overdue and not a failure** — it simply hasn't been confirmed; replan or confirm it. `--plan`/`--schedule` are mutually exclusive; `drafts:update --plan null` returns the draft to plain draft status.

### Queue

The queue is a **social-set-specific timeline**: free queue slots (from the social set's queue schedule) plus scheduled drafts/posts for that same social set. Use `queue:get` when the user asks what is scheduled or free for an account in a date range.
The queue is a **social-set-specific timeline**: free queue slots (from the social set's queue schedule) plus scheduled and planned drafts/posts for that same social set. Use `queue:get` when the user asks what is scheduled or free for an account in a date range.
